📜  如何提高WordPress安全性-JavaPoint(1)

📅  最后修改于: 2023-12-03 15:24:47.583000             🧑  作者: Mango

如何提高WordPress安全性

WordPress作为目前最流行的CMS系统之一,其安全性也备受关注。在不断加强自身安全性的同时,我们也需要做好我们的网站安全防护。下面介绍几点提高WordPress安全性的措施。

1. 更新版本

WordPress不定期发布安全更新,包括修复漏洞、提高安全性等等。因此,我们需要及时更新版本。此外,我们也应当及时更新使用到的主题与插件版本,保证其没有安全漏洞。

2. 加强密码

使用强密码很重要,密码中应包括至少一个大写字母、一个小写字母、一个数字和一个特殊符号,并且密码长度应不少于8个字符。此外,密码不应该和其他网站或服务共用。

3. 设置登录限制

我们可以使用限制登录尝试次数的插件,来防止恶意攻击者对我们网站的暴力破解。推荐使用插件如 Limit Login Attempts Reloaded。

4. 防止恶意攻击

为了防止DDoS攻击等恶意攻击,我们需要使用防火墙插件。推荐使用插件如 Wordfence Security、Sucuri Security等插件。

5. 禁止目录浏览

我们可以禁止目录浏览来防止信息泄漏。在根目录下创建 .htaccess文件,输入以下内容。

Options -Indexes
6. 限制文件上传

我们可以通过WordPress的设置来限制上传的文件类型。在functions.php中添加以下代码:

function wpb_custom_upload_mimes($existing_mimes = array()) {
    // add your extension to the array
    $existing_mimes['ppt'] = 'application/vnd.ms-powerpoint';
    $existing_mimes['doc'] = 'application/msword';
    return $existing_mimes;
}
add_filter('mime_types', 'wpb_custom_upload_mimes');
7. 加密数据库信息

我们可以加密数据库信息来防止信息泄漏。在wp-config.php中加入以下代码。

define('DB_PASSWORD', 'your-password');
8. 备份数据

我们需要定期备份数据,以防止系统故障或黑客攻击等情况。可以使用备份插件,如 UpdraftPlus Backup and Restoration等插件。

总结起来,提高WordPress的安全性是需要我们平时长期关注的。只有采取正确的方法,才能有效提高我们网站的安全性。